Re: 10g data loading in Fuseki
Reihan, How are you uploading the file? Via the UI or via the API? The UI has a limitation whereby the incoming file needs to buffer the incoming whereas directly (e.g. the s-put script, or curl, wget). 10G would need a a lot of heap in the But the error will be java.lang.OutOfMemoryError and appear in the server log file. What is in the server log file? SessionTimesOut is not a message that Fuseki iotself emits. Is that the browser? As Osma says, loading using the bulkloader tocreate a database and placing it in a fuskei server is the normal way. Or split the file : even then the UI is not able to cope with a single large file. NTriples can be split on line boundaries. Turtle files need more care - the prefixes must be in each file. (a way to deal with that: load a NTriples, splitting as needed, ad also load a Turtle file with just the prefixes). Andy Adam, Osma : no problem in TDB2 :-) On 18/01/17 15:54, A. Soroka wrote: It's surely true that a 10GB file is not appropriate for direct upload. You could, if you absolutely must, split your NTriples file into many pieces and make many SPARQL Updates with them. But Osma's suggestion is much better, especially because if you are starting from an empty dataset you will get proper data statistics automatically by the means he suggests. --- A.
